Klean Kanteen, a leading name in the reusable drinkware industry, is headquartered in Great Britain and operates extensively across Europe and North America. Founded in 2004, the company has pioneered the movement towards sustainable hydration solutions, focusing on stainless steel bottles and food containers that are both durable and eco-friendly. Klean Kanteen's commitment to quality and sustainability sets it apart, with products designed to reduce single-use plastic waste while promoting a healthier lifestyle. The brand has achieved significant milestones, including the introduction of its innovative Climate Lock™ technology, which ensures superior insulation. Recognised for its environmental initiatives, Klean Kanteen continues to solidify its market position as a trusted choice for eco-conscious consumers seeking reliable and stylish hydration options.

Klean Kanteen's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, Klean Kanteen reported total carbon emissions of approximately 6,304,000 kg CO2e. This figure includes 21,000 kg CO2e from Scope 1 emissions and about 6,283,000 kg CO2e from Scope 3 emissions, with no reported Scope 2 emissions. The previous year, 2022, saw similar emissions patterns, with total emissions of about 6,303,000 kg CO2e, comprising 21,000 kg CO2e in Scope 1, 10 kg CO2e in Scope 2, and approximately 6,283,000 kg CO2e in Scope 3. Klean Kanteen has not set specific reduction targets or initiatives as part of their climate commitments, nor do they participate in initiatives such as the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i). The company’s emissions data is not cascaded from any parent organization, indicating that these figures are independently reported. Overall, Klean Kanteen's emissions profile highlights a significant reliance on Scope 3 emissions, which typically encompass the majority of a company's carbon footprint, particularly in the consumer goods sector.
